> On a multi-tile platform, each tile has its own registers + GGTT
> space, and BAR 0 is extended to cover all of them.
> 
> Up to four GTs are supported in i915->gt[], with slot zero
> shadowing the existing i915->gt0 to enable source compatibility
> with legacy driver paths. A for_each_gt macro is added to iterate
> over the GTs and will be used by upcoming patches that convert
> various parts of the driver to be multi-gt aware.
> 
> Only the primary/root tile is initialized for now; the other
> tiles will be detected and plugged in by future patches once the
> necessary infrastructure is in place to handle them.

(little guessing as in this patch we don't have non-root gt yet)

if the future, when we will be doing setup of non-root gt, if we return
here then likely we will leak both uncore/mmio_debug as gt will not be
added to i915->gts thus it will not be visible in for_each_gt loop used
to release/cleanup all gts.

since in above code you are doing cleanup in case of kzalloc failure,
same should be done in case of mmio setup failure.
